#7c2b08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c2b08 is composed of 48.6% red, 16.9%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 93.5%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 18.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.9% and a lightness of 25.9%. #7c2b08 color hex could be obtained by blending #f85610 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#7c2b08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0501 is the darkest color, while #fffb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c2b08
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444140 is the less saturated color, while #812903 is the most saturated one.
